I think we need 4 categories:

1). riscv-qemu-2.12-critical-fixes
- floating point register file corruption mstatus.FS

2). riscv-qemu-2.12-important-fixes
- user visible bugs, e.g. Igor's -cpu list bug, wrong dissassembly for
sext.w/addiw bug

3). riscv-qemu-2.13-bug-fixes
- spec bugs and other innocuous bug fixes that are not /yet/ user visible.
i.e. not exercised by RISC-V Linux

4). riscv-qemu-2.13-tidy-ups
- code cleanups
